Symptom
- We have configured Security Assertion Markup Language 2 (SAML2) authentication with SAP Mobile platform (SMP) 3.0 SP06.
- When we try to onboard a new user using REST client we are getting the following error:
"Note: Your browser does not support JavaScript or it is turned off. Press the button to proceed"
